Design, develop, and deliver software applications to delight customers.
Improve software quality using XP practices (e.g., code review, unit testing).
Adhere to the Software Craftsmanship Manifesto.
Prepare architectural and technical documentation.
Support BA with user story elaboration.
Support QA with test automation and bug fixes.
Support DevOps with build and release automation.
Experience and Skills Needed:
Degree or Diploma in Computer Science, Computer/Electronics Engineering, IT, or related disciplines.
Experience with version control systems (e.g., Git).
Front-End Technologies (experience in one or more):
ReactJS
TypeScript
Mobile app development (e.g., Swift, Android)
Other relevant stacks
Back-End Technologies (experience in one or more):
Ruby on Rails (RoR)
Node.js
Java/Kotlin
Python
Other relevant stacks
Low-Code Platforms (experience in one or more):
OutSystems
Mendix
Pega
Appian
Microsoft Power Apps
CI tools (e.g., Bamboo, TeamCity)
Low-code and wireframing tools (e.g., Figma)
Mac/Linux development environments
Familiarity with Windows and UNIX/Linux servers
Design Patterns and Unit Testing
Preferred Traits and Additional Advantages:
Experience in mobile app development
Agile and UX development environment experience
Familiarity with cloud technologies (AWS, Azure, etc.); certifications preferred
Low-code certifications preferred
Traits: high self-expectations, knowledge-sharing, curiosity, quick learner, self-driven, strong problem-solving, good communication and interpersonal skills
Note: Proceeding to apply on this job post means you have read, understand and agreed to WPH DATA PROTECTION NOTICE FOR JOB APPLICANTS in the link below.
https://www.wphdigital.com/notices
Job Type: Contract
Pay: $6,000.00 - $10,000.00 per month
Work Location: In person
Beware of fraud agents! do not pay money to get a job
MNCJobz.com will not be responsible for any payment made to a third-party. All Terms of Use are applicable.